DLL hijack

程序运行,调用DLL的流程
1.程序所在目录
2.系统目录即 SYSTEM32 目录
3.16位系统目录即 SYSTEM 目录
4.Windows目录
5.加载 DLL 时所在的当前目录
6.PATH环境变量中列出的目录
使用
https://docs.microsoft.com/zh-cn/sysinternals/downloads/sigcheck
检查一个程序的是否以高权限执行
>sigcheck.exe -m c:\1.exe
查看autoElevate是否为true

image

使用process monitor查看对应程序执行时调用的DLL情况,查找DLL不在
H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Control\Session Manager\KnownDLLs列表中,并且所在文件夹当前用户可读写,接下来生成恶意dll备份原DLL替换,再运行此程序即可劫持成功。
